UEFA suspend Giggs for two games

Ryan Giggs will miss the opening two matches of Wales’ 2006 World Cup qualifying campaign after being found guilty of misconduct by UEFA.

The Manchester United midfielder appeared to elbow Russian full-back Vadim Evseev during the Euro 2004 play-off match in Moscow on November 15.
